The reversible exchange of ions between the target ions present in the sample solution and the ions present on ion exchangers is thus the separation principle. Protein charge depends on the number. Ion chromatography (ic) is a technique that has been modified to effectively separate ions and polar compounds. The principle of ion exchange chromatography is based on the differential affinity of biomolecules for the charged groups. Ion exchange chromatography (or ion chromatography) is a process that allows the separation of ions and polar molecules based on. Ion exchange chromatography (also known as ion chromatography) is a method of separating ions and polar molecules based on their affinity for ion exchangers.
